Neil Young

Living With War

2006-05-08

Just seven months after the release of Neil Young's laid-back country/rock record Prairie Wind comes it's complete antithesis: the hard-rocking, furiously politically charged Living With War, cut in two frenzied weeks at a Los Angeles studio. -Michelle Tolodziecki
